Step 1: Initial Assessment
Our team will arrive at your property to assess the extent of the damage, identify the source of the water, and develop a detailed plan to tackle the water removal and restoration process. This step typically takes 30 minutes to an hour, depending on the complexity of the job.

Step 2: Water Removal
Using our advanced equipment, our technicians will extract the water from your laundry room, reducing the risk of further damage and reducing drying time. This step can take anywhere from a few hours to a full day, depending on the size of the affected area and the amount of water present.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been removed, our team will employ spec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the area, preventing the growth of mold and mildew. This step typically takes 2-3 days, depending on the size of the affected area and the humidity levels.

Laundry Room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standing water in the laundry room | No | Yes | Standing water can cause further damage and create an environment for mold and mildew growth. |
| Water damage to cabinets or flooring | Maybe | Yes | Water damage can spread quickly, causing significant damage to your property if left unaddressed. |
| Musty odors or signs of mold and mildew | No | Yes | Mold and mildew can spread quickly and cause serious health issues if left unaddressed. |
| Water damage to electrical parts | No | Yes | Water damage to electrical parts can be a serious safety hazard and should be addressed by a professional. |
|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) | Yes | No | A small water spill can usually be handled with DIY methods, such as using towels to absorb the water. |
| Large water spill (over 1 gallon) | No | Yes | A large water spill needs professional equ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ove the water and prevent further damage. |
With laundry room water removal, it’s essential to call a professional if you’re dealing with standing water, water damage to cabinets or flooring, musty odors or signs of mold and mildew, or water damage to electrical parts. While small water spills can be handled with DIY methods, large water spills need professional equipment and expertise to ensure safe and effective removal.
Laundry Room Water Removal Cost in Maricopa Colony, AZ
The cost of laundry room water removal in Maricopa Colony, AZ,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a detailed estimate of the costs involved in the restoration process, including equipment rental, labor, and any necessary materials.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of water present, and equipment rental fees.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, humidity levels, and equipment rental fees. |
| Cleaning and disinfection |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, level of cleaning required, and equipment rental fees. |
| Final inspection and touch-ups | $50 – $200 | Size of affected area and level of touch-ups required. |
| Equipment rental and delivery | $50 – $200 | Equipment rental fees, delivery, and setup costs. |
The prices listed above are estimates and can vary depending on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a detailed estimate of the costs involved in the restoration process after assessing the damage and developing a customized plan.
